Appsmith vs SpeedCurve: 2026 Comparison

Appsmith SpeedCurve
Overview An open-source low-code platform for building internal tools with a visual builder and extensive data source connectors. SpeedCurve combines synthetic and real user monitoring to help teams track and improve web performance. It provides competitive benchmarking and performance budgets for proactive optimization.
Pricing Freemium (Free-$40/user/month) Paid ($17-500/mo)
